How Long-Tail Keywords Drive Compounding Visibility

Long-tail keywords—specific, multi-word phrases—have become the cornerstone of sustainable app visibility. Unlike broad terms, they attract users with clear behavioral intent, reducing competition and increasing conversion potential. For example, an app offering budget meal planners might target “best free meal prep app for busy professionals,” a query with high intent and low saturation. Over time, consistent targeting of such phrases compounds visibility, capturing users earlier in their search journey and creating a steady flow of qualified installs.

  1. Reduces reliance on expensive broad-match keywords with fierce bidding wars
  2. Improves match quality by aligning app features with precise user language
  3. Supports organic growth by reinforcing semantic relevance across channels

Behavioral Intent: Mapping Queries to Discovery Pathways

User search queries reveal not just what people type, but why they search. Behavioral intent—navigational, informational, transactional—shapes the entire discovery funnel. For instance, a user typing “best free budgeting app with expense tracking” signals strong transactional intent, ready to install. Meanwhile, “how to track personal finances” indicates informational intent, ideal for guiding content engagement before conversion.

Navigational Intent
Users seeking exact apps; optimized for direct match keywords and brand recognition
Informational Intent
Users researching topics; targeted via semantic keyword clusters and educational content
Transactional Intent
Users ready to convert; best served with high-intent phrases and clear CTAs

Algorithmic Synergy: Keyword Strategy Meets Search Ad Performance

Search algorithms now prioritize semantic match over exact keyword fits, rewarding strategies that align with real user behavior. By analyzing how long-tail keywords perform in search ads—click rates, conversion velocity, and post-install engagement—developers refine both bid strategies and creative messaging. For example, A/B testing ad copy around “free weekly meal planner” versus “affordable diet app” reveals which phrasing drives higher CTR and retention, allowing real-time optimization.
